  11. It would turn them into the only monster that you can't just wail away on until they die. It's sort of similar to the mechanic they used on the Pest Queen and Sigmund, where stunning them interrupts their gimmick. Perhaps they could change the other two kinds so that you couldn't avoid the earthquakes without using that trick. You can block TD attacks by prayer switching, dodge Glacor attacks by simply side-stepping, so what's wrong with allowing you to stop Automaton attacks by simply using a stun ability? You trade off a damaging ability (unless you're using Destroy), and in turn you know you're going to be safe from the quake attack for how ever few seconds a stun lasts (like, all of one attack round). It'd actually encourage more intelligent ability use rather than just spam spam spam till dead. In any case the ability to kick them to avoid wasting maybe 5 seconds on the quake attack is hardly going to cause the gloves to crash hard, that was already done by increasing a well-balanced drop rate and being able to get to them in 5 seconds. why are we even discussing this on the BTS thread?

  13. Yeah, prayer bonus saves you on losing too much if you leave the prayers on for too long. The first tick of prayer is always free, and if it continues to be active it starts draining prayer points. You can lose points eventually after doing 2 tick flicks long enough. You can verify this in EOC where prayer drain is much more visible.

So how would this work for new players? most of runescape has given up on doing dungeoneering because of it's "better results if you team up" forced skill (and also they have their share of chaotics, 99 or 120/maxed), and if you're new or one of those who havent gotten to that point, it IS slow, and painful, and hair-splitting. Unless jagex finaly realise that EXP AS A WHOLE and tokens, should be boosted, both for multi and single, it's going to be a skill people will hate to grind, much like prayer was before the introduction of Gilded Altars. They've already upped XP gain on low levelled dungeoneering ages ago, upped XP rates on solo dungeoneering, and generally made it way faster thanks to poor balancing in the EOC. How much faster does a skill that gives access to a host of useful equipment need to be?
